Job Description:
JOB DESCRIPTION
Prepares classroom or laboratory for instruction; sets up equipment and materials for exercises and demonstrations; collects, maintains and stores equipment and materials after classroom or laboratory usage; assists in maintaining classroom or laboratory in a safe, clean and orderly condition. Demonstrates or describes the proper usage of equipment and materials to instructors and students; provides information to students regarding classroom or laboratory requirements; prepares and issues equipment and materials for students use; maintains records of equipment and materials loaned to students. Answers telephones and directs calls as appropriate; provides routine information; maintains various records as required. Assists in ordering, maintaining, receiving, cataloging and storing supplies and materials; assures adequate quantities are available for timely instructional use. Maintains and performs minor repairs and adjustments to equipment; reports major repair needs according to established procedures; examines literature on new equipment and makes purchase recommendations; consults with vendors as assigned. Learns and applies emerging technologies and advances as necessary to perform duties in an efficient, organized, and timely manner. Participate in District/College efforts to increase the diversity of faculty and staff and to address student achievement gaps; active assistance in the creation of a welcoming and inclusive work and educational environment; attend and participate in diversity, equity and inclusion trainings and events. Performs related duties as assigned.
Primary Purpose:
PRIMARY PURPOSE
This position is responsible for performing a variety of routine clerical and maintenance duties in a classroom or lab environment as required; and assisting the instructor and students in the preparation, distribution, or demonstration of instructional instruments, materials, supplies and equipment.
Working Relationships:
WORKING RELATIONSHPS
The Laboratory Clerk maintains daily contact with students and instructors, as well as frequent contact with various college or District departments.
